# Artifact Signing: Retrying Failed Exports

If an export from Crateworks fails mid-sign, don't panic — just requeue it from the dashboard and the signer picks it up within a few minutes. Stubborn jobs can be re-signed manually from the CLI. For manual runs, use the key below.

deploy key for yadup-badug: bky6_rLH3qD

# --- Font vendoring (read this before touching assets) ---
# Hey — welcome aboard. We vendor every third-party font into the repo
# instead of pulling from CDNs, partly for offline builds and partly
# because legal wants license records pinned. Each font's license text
# and checksum gets registered in the Typeset catalog DB when you run
# the `vendor-font` script. Don't skip that step or CI blocks the merge.
# The script reads its database target from this file; set it to the
# connection string that follows.

replica DSN, bagaf-bagep: mssql://praion_svc:7RJjXrE@db-3c46.halixcorp.internal:5432/zorix

## Stencilworks — Environments

For the eng sync: template rendering perf differs sharply per environment. Dev runs uncompiled templates, no cache — slow, by design. Staging enables the compile cache but not the shared fragment store. Prod runs both, plus precompilation at deploy time in the Korvath cluster. P95 render time: dev ~420ms, staging ~90ms, prod ~22ms. Perf comparisons across environments are meaningless unless settings match. Each environment currently runs with the following configuration values.

config for yahof-tajop:
zorath:
  pin: 7493
  metrics_host: metrics.zorath.tolvaqsys.internal
  tenant: praiel
  seal: seal_fd9cd4f1

## Service Account: graphql-batcher

Context for sync: the N+1 fix in the Lattice gateway batches resolver calls through the new DataHive loader service. Loader runs under a dedicated service account, not the gateway's. Scope: read-only on entity lookups, 500 rps cap. Old per-resolver calls are deprecated; remove by next sprint. Monitoring lives in the batcher dashboard. Rotation cadence: quarterly. Do not reuse this account for mutations. The service account authenticates to DataHive staging with the key below.

service key, fahaf-fahif: zpat4_c7SL